Derek O'Brien

25 books

240 pages 2017

nonfiction politics informative slow-paced

288 pages paperback

nonfiction medium-paced

142 pages paperback

nonfiction medium-paced

130 pages paperback

nonfiction medium-paced

144 pages paperback

nonfiction medium-paced

378 pages paperback

nonfiction childrens medium-paced

200 pages paperback

fiction

192 pages paperback

fiction medium-paced

356 pages paperback

nonfiction childrens medium-paced

192 pages digital 2015